The National Identity Card Program




The National Council for Women (NCW) has assumed the responsibility of assisting disadvantaged women who do not possess identity cards to obtain this important document. It is an unfortunate fact that many Egyptian women still do not have an identity card, the most important official document that links them to and helps their integration into society.

For this reason, NCW in cooperation with all competent government authorities has helped in the issuance of birth certificates for woman who are not on the official registers, as a pre-requisite to helping her obtain an identity card that will enable her to benefit from the social services available and from which she was hitherto deprived, due to the absence of an ID.

Furthermore, the NCW branch offices in the governorates have been active in launching an awareness-raising campaign to motivate women to obtain this important document. At the same time, NCW approached the competent authorities to facilitate the procedures required for women to obtain identity cards. In many instances, the fees for obtaining the card were borne by NCW and its partners to ensure that poor women obtain this important document.

The partners which included governors, officials of the Ministries of Interior, health, Social Solidarity and NGOs all cooperated with NCW branch offices to facilitate this process, through which some 1.888.724 women were able to obtain identity cards up to April 30, 2007.
